Microsoft has announced the “Preview Release” of Internet Explorer 9 which seems to be a milestone for the IE family considering it gets closer to the standards.
The IE9 has a new JavaScript engine which performs much better than IE8 & some other browsers.
Another good news is, it supports HTML5, CSS3 & SVG almost completely.
The website includes speed, HTML5 & graphics demos besides the comparisons of the features with other browsers.
This new release requires Windows Vista SP2 or Windows 7 which hopefully changes with the stable release (otherwise, IE may continue to be a barrier on new standards as XP will probably live long).
